COMPARATIVE ANALYSIS OF DIOXINS AND FURANS BY HIGH RESOLUTION AND ELECTRON CAPTURE MASS SPECTROMETRY
Citation:
Koester, C., R. Harless, AND R. Hites. COMPARATIVE ANALYSIS OF DIOXINS AND FURANS BY HIGH RESOLUTION AND ELECTRON CAPTURE MASS SPECTROMETRY. U.S. Environmental Protection Agency, Washington, D.C., EPA/600/J-92/264.
Description:
Known mixtures and unknown atmospheric sample extracts containing polychlorinated dibenzo-p-dioxins and polychlorinated dibenzofurans (PCDD/P) were analyzed by both electron impact, high resolution, mass spectrometry (HRMS) and by electron capture, negative ion, low resolution mass spectrometry (ECNI). CDD/F concentrations measured by the two methods were comparable, typically agreeing within +/- 33%. he major difference between the two techniques is that easily detects 2,3,7,8-tetrachlorodibenzo-p-dioxin but ECNI does not. esults suggest that ECNI can be a sensitive low cost alternative to for the determination of PCDD/F concentrations.
